Terry Crews
Gotham//Getty ImagesTerry was one of the first celebs to hop on this bandwagon. He eats his first meal around 2 p.m. (!), and he'll eat as he likes until 10 p.m. He'll break the daily 16-hour fasting period for coffee or tea, but that's about it. Also, he's supposed to be the nicest guy, regardless of the fact that he is probably starving until 1:59 p.m. every day. It's all very impressive, really.

Benedict Cumberbatch
Vera Anderson//Getty ImagesMr. Holmes follows a bit of a different regimen. He's on the 5:2 diet, which means two days a week he eats only about 500 calories or fewer. The other five, he's much less restricted.
